What fence materials hold up best against Kinder's very heavy termite risk and moderate soil corrosivity?
Pressure-treated Southern Yellow Pine with a .40 retention level is the standard for wood, providing termite resistance. For superior durability, use aluminum or vinyl. For any metal components, specify hot-dipped galvanized steel with a G-90 coating or stainless-steel fasteners. This prevents rust streaks caused by the moderate soil corrosivity index.
How does the 125 MPH V-ult wind speed rating affect my fence design?
The V-ult (Ultimate Design Wind Speed) of 125 MPH, per ASCE 7-22 standards, dictates structural requirements. This engineering mandates closer post spacing (often 6-8 feet on-center), deeper concrete footings, and the use of hurricane-rated brackets and fasteners. This design resists the peak storm season gusts common in the region, preventing failure by overturning or racking.

Why do fence posts in Kinder City Center require deeper footings than the 6-inch frost line?
The 6-inch frost line is a minimum. IRC Section R403.1.4 requires footings to be placed below the frost line to prevent frost heave. In Kinder City Center, soil saturation from seasonal rains can cause uplift forces that buckle shallow posts. We engineer footings to 12-18 inches for stability against these forces and the 125 MPH V-ult wind load.
